ECB confirms what's expected: interest rate rises 25 basis points

The European Central Bank (ECB) confirmed what was widely expected by analysts and financial markets. The institution decided to raise the interest rate by 25 basis points.

This decision is in line with the forecasts that economic analysts had made in the preceding weeks. The markets had already factored in this rise in their operations.

The 25 basis point increase represents the fourth consecutive restrictive monetary policy move by the ECB, in a context of fighting inflation in the euro area.

SRS Legal advises AddLife on the acquisition of 100% of the share capital of Unicam Sistemas Analíticos

SRS Legal advised the Swedish group AddLife on the acquisition of 100% of the share capital of Unicam Sistemas Analíticos, a Portuguese company founded in 1991, specialized in the distribution of advanced analytical laboratory equipment in the areas of chromatography, spectrometry and microwave technology. The operation, completed on September 8, 2026, reinforces AddLife's presence in Portugal, with Unicam now integrating the group's Labtech business area, which has around 85 companies and 2,300 employees across Europe. The SRS Legal team was led by Alexandra Valente, partner of the Corporate & Finance Department, with the participation of Miguel Pereira Bonifácio and Clara Andrade Coelho.

Deposit System Collects Over 300 Million Cans and Bottles in Five Months

Portugal's packaging deposit and refund system collected over 300 million cans and bottles in the first five months of operation, showing significant growth in consumer participation. The program's success indicates a successful adoption of the recycling initiative by the Portuguese population.

Madeira's economy grows for 64 months

The Madeiran economy maintains a sustained growth trajectory for 64 months, with the regional Gross Domestic Product reaching approximately 7.5 billion euros in 2024, according to the regional secretary of Economy, José Manuel Rodrigues, who presented these indicators during the opening session of the IV Food Fair of Madeira, which celebrates the 30 years of presence of the Continent in the Region.

ECB interest rate hike increases pressure on mortgage payments, Deco PROteste warns

The European Central Bank (ECB) raised interest rates by 0.25 basis points, setting the deposit rate at 2.5%, which will increase pressure on Portuguese families with mortgage loans, Deco Proteste warned. For a 250,000 euro loan over 30 years with a 1% spread, monthly payments can exceed 1,180 euros, depending on the reference rate used. The 6-month Euribor, the most used in Portugal, has risen 26% since the beginning of the Middle East conflict, and 12-month Euribor approached 3% in August. The association recommends that consumers check their payment review dates, simulate different scenarios, and consider alternatives such as renegotiation or transferring the loan to another institution.
